From 3f49a17d7d8f796decf7ac04b16ae477cd8b2c7f Mon Sep 17 00:00:00 2001 From: arcan1s Date: Sun, 23 Mar 2014 16:10:42 +0400 Subject: [PATCH] added support of multilib repo --- repo-update |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/repo-update b/repo-update index 62932fc..16afbd1 100755 --- a/repo-update +++ b/repo-update @@ -22,8 +22,13 @@ func_build() { if grep "arch=('any')" PKGBUILD -q; then /usr/bin/sudo /usr/bin/staging-i686-build -r "${ROOT}" else - /usr/bin/sudo /usr/bin/staging-i686-build -r "${ROOT}" - /usr/bin/sudo /usr/bin/staging-x86_64-build -r "${ROOT}" + if grep "lib32" PKGBUILD -q; then + /usr/bin/sudo /usr/bin/staging-i686-build -r "${ROOT}" + /usr/bin/sudo /usr/bin/multilib-staging-build -r "${ROOT}" + else + /usr/bin/sudo /usr/bin/staging-i686-build -r "${ROOT}" + /usr/bin/sudo /usr/bin/staging-x86_64-build -r "${ROOT}" + fi fi /usr/bin/cp *.pkg.tar.xz "${PREPARE}" }